I've installed the Windows XP Recovery Console on the primary partition on which Windows XP is installed.

But what if the partition becomes corrupt? Will the recovery console be useless then as well?

If so, I would like to install this console on a separate DOS (FAT) partition as well.

Is this possible? How? (I tried copying \cmdcons and pointing OSS to BOOTSECT.DAT, but without success)

I have never tried installing the RC into its own partition. I don't even know if it will run from a FAT partition.

You may be able to get it to work from an NTFS partition, but you may need to do a complete XP setup and then just delete the unnecessary files/folders. I suspect that the only way OSS will boot it is if it thinks it's a valid XP partition.
